Thinking About Coming To Colorado The Middle Of April. Thinking Of Seeing Pikes Peak, What Else In The Area To Do And Most Important How Is The Weather? Thanks, Lori
 
If you could move your trip at all to the 1st of May or so, I would.

April in Colorado is a "dicey" month. It could be beautiful, but more likely than not, it will be muddy/snowy/rainy/all of the above at least part of the time.

Springtime in the Rockies is very unpredictable. We get the most snow along the Front Range in the months of February, March, and April.
